Bitcoin’s Recent Price Drop
Bitcoin’s price has been hit hard in recent days, falling below the $30,000 mark for the first time in months. This sharp decline has many questioning the factors driving the market downturn. Some attribute the drop to macroeconomic factors such as inflation concerns, regulatory pressure, and market uncertainty. Others point to the general volatility inherent in cryptocurrencies as a contributing factor. Despite the fall, Bitcoin’s supporters argue that its decentralized nature and growing adoption could help it bounce back in the long term.
